How to Change Your Team's Playbook in Madden NFL
In Madden NFL, customizing your team's playbook can be a strategic move to adapt to your play style and maximize your team's performance on the field. To change your team's playbook, follow these steps:
Step 1: Accessing the Main Menu
From the main menu of Madden NFL, select the "Franchise" mode to enter the game mode where you can manage your team, including the playbook. Once you have entered the Franchise mode, navigate to the "Manage Team" option to access your team's settings.
Step 2: Selecting Team Options
Within the "Manage Team" menu, look for the "Team Options" tab. This is where you can make changes to your team's playbook, among other settings. Select the "Team Options" tab to proceed to the next step.
Step 3: Editing Playbook
Under the "Team Options" menu, you should find an option to edit your team's playbook. Click on this option to open up the playbook editor, where you can customize your team's offensive and defensive plays according to your preferences.
Step 4: Customizing Offensive Plays
When editing the offensive playbook, you can choose plays that best suit your play style and the strengths of your team. You can add new plays, remove existing ones, or rearrange the playbook to create a customized offensive strategy that fits your team's strengths.
Step 5: Customizing Defensive Plays
Similarly, when editing the defensive playbook, focus on selecting plays that complement your defensive lineup and counter your opponent's offensive strategies. Customizing the defensive playbook allows you to create a solid defense that can stop the opposing team effectively.
Step 6: Saving Changes
After you have made the desired changes to your team's playbook, be sure to save your edits before exiting the playbook editor. Saving your playbook ensures that the changes you have made will be reflected in your team's gameplay during matches.
